MAINTENANCE
Periodic
maintenance
and adjustment
are necessry
to keep the tractor
in
good
operating
condition.
Service
and
inspect
according
to
the
MAINTENANCE
SCHEDULE.
To avoid carbon monoxide
poisoning,
shut off the engine before perfor-
ming any maintenance.
If you run the engine in an area that is confined,
or even partially
enclosed,
the air you breathe
will contain
a dangerous
amount
of exhaust
gas. If the engine
must be run for any reason,
be
sure the area is well-ventilated.
To avoid
serious
burns,
allow
the engine
to cool before
performing
maintenance.
Shut
the engine
off and set the parking
brake before
performing
any
maintenance.
To prevent
accidental
start-up,
remove
the
engine
switch
(ignition
switch)
key and disconnect
the spark plug cap.
The tractor should be serviced by an authorized HONDA
tractor
dealer
unless the owner
has proper tools and service
data and is mechanically
qualified.
1 IMPORTANT NOTICE 1 u se only genuine
Honda parts or their equivalent
for
maintenance
or repair.
Replacement
parts
which
are not of equivalent
quality
may damage
your tractor.
